Class: Aws::LookoutMetrics::Types::MetricSetDimensionFilter

Inherits:
Struct
  • Object
show all
Defined in:
gems/aws-sdk-lookoutmetrics/lib/aws-sdk-lookoutmetrics/types.rb

Overview

Note:

When making an API call, you may pass MetricSetDimensionFilter data as a hash:

{
  name: "ColumnName",
  filter_list: [
    {
      dimension_value: "DimensionValue",
      filter_operation: "EQUALS", # accepts EQUALS
    },
  ],
}

Describes a list of filters for choosing a subset of dimension values. Each filter consists of the dimension and one of its values that you want to include. When multiple dimensions or values are specified, the dimensions are joined with an AND operation and the values are joined with an OR operation.

Constant Summary collapse

SENSITIVE =
[]

Instance Attribute Summary collapse

Instance Attribute Details

#filter_listArray<Types::Filter>

The list of filters that you are applying.

Returns:



2728
2729
2730
2731
2732
2733
# File 'gems/aws-sdk-lookoutmetrics/lib/aws-sdk-lookoutmetrics/types.rb', line 2728

class MetricSetDimensionFilter < Struct.new(
  :name,
  :filter_list)
  SENSITIVE = []
  include Aws::Structure
end

#nameString

The dimension that you want to filter on.

Returns:

  • (String)


2728
2729
2730
2731
2732
2733
# File 'gems/aws-sdk-lookoutmetrics/lib/aws-sdk-lookoutmetrics/types.rb', line 2728

class MetricSetDimensionFilter < Struct.new(
  :name,
  :filter_list)
  SENSITIVE = []
  include Aws::Structure
end